Output c76581e540fabc727fdbbdf39d2b9c37dd5824c0a285b2a31a6fe043bc2972e2:1968

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ffed601e764320d18debb67eb71f0ab164f0fca OP_EQUAL
address
A2eSwzjkqe84H5PSUEA4MqcVFL4DHDVn8u
transaction
c76581e540fabc727fdbbdf39d2b9c37dd5824c0a285b2a31a6fe043bc2972e2